500 newly graduated policemen deployed in Afghanistan's Kandahar

2021 Nov 08, 19:32, KANDAHAR

A total of 500 new policemen who have graduated from a police training center have been deployed in Kandahar to ensure security in the southern Afghan province, head of the training center Mawlawi Madani said Monday.

During the two-month training, the recruits have learned how to use a variety of rifles, driving skills and how to behave with the people, the official said at the graduation ceremony.

He also noted that the new administration would train more youth to serve the nation and ensure peace and security in the conflict-torn country.

With the Taliban's formation of a caretaker government of the Islamic Emirate of Afghanistan, all the 350,000-strong security and defense forces of the former administration have been dismantled.

The new government has promised to form new security forces by hiring some professional personnel from the former administration.
